My Styrofoam Obsession

January 18, 2010

Months ago, you might remember I wrote about an opening at Mixed Greens art gallery. You may recall that it was the night my styrofoam obsession was ignited. I drooled over a polar bear by Jinkee Choi which had so cleverly been carved out of styrofoam packaging. I dreamt about it a lot after the opening, but times being what they are, I put it in a box in my mind filled with other dreamy obsessions.

Just before leaving for my Christmas break with my family, I received a call from Mixed Greens asking if I was home since they had a delivery to make. Box of chocolates, perhaps; I dont think so. What was delivered blew my mind! Paige, the gallery owner, my client, and good friend, had purchased this for me the night of the opening and secretly held it for me all this time. How much do I love this girl and my polar bear, too?! My polar bear has happily found a loving home in the stairwell of our weekend house in Pennsylvania.
